Transaction 6630ec5f7a92544d22a8f82feb582b2f41de80324bbd2737d9fb75ced547e7f5
1 Input
1 Output
-
6630ec5f7a92544d22a8f82feb582b2f41de80324bbd2737d9fb75ced547e7f5:0
- value
- 2599841
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8916ae157686fdca25726957d6d68d77390ecb14 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DVrk7ifyNwp98Ko6dh9eYAn4Dp9g33cTZ